Europa Oil puts on a spurt after non-exec bumps up stake

The shares put on another spurt and are now up 57% year-to-date

Christian William Ahlefeldt-Laurvig, non-executive director of Europa Oil & Gas (Holdings) PLC (LON:EOG) has bumped up his shareholding in the company.

He purchased 9.5mln shares at 4p a pop, taking his holding up to 35mln shares, equivalent to around 14.3% of the company’s issued share capital.

The purchase was announced just before the end of trading on Wednesday, prompting the shares to close at 4.125p, up from 3.96p on Tuesday’s close.

The shares made further progress this morning, advancing 17.6% to 4.85p in the first hour of trading.

The shares are up 57.5% year-to-date.
